On Mon, Jul 23, 2012 at 04:19:27PM -0700, Andrew Morton wrote:
> > dmesg command appears to be broken after the printk rework. The old logic
> > in kdb code makes no sense in terms of current printk/logging storage
> > format, and KDB simply hangs forever.
> >
> > This patch revives the command by switching to kmsg_dumper iterator.
> >
> > The code is now much more simpler and shorter.
> >
> > Signed-off-by: Anton Vorontsov <anton.vorontsov@linaro.org>
>
> This one should me merged into 3.5.1 methinks. Note that it has been
> merged into mainline without a -stable tag.

Thanks to Linus, it made it into v3.5 release, so I believe there is
no need for -stable.
